6-Pin DIP Schmitt Trigger Output Optocoupler H11L1M, H11L2M, H11L3M Description The H11LXM series has a highspeed integrated circuit detector optically coupled to a galliumarsenide infrared emitting diode. The www.onsemi.com output incorporates a Schmitt trigger, which provides hysteresis for noise immunity and pulse shaping. The detector circuit is optimized SCHEMATIC for simplicity of operation and utilizes an opencollector output for maximum application flexibility.
